Malaysia: The Asian Beauty

The splendid country of Malaysia stores a rich stock of
diversified heritage, traditions, and culture. The vivid mesh of
different religious and racial backgrounds that feature the
heritage of Asia in Malays, Chinese, and Indians and the cultural
marks left by the Thai, Portuguese, Dutch, and English make
Malaysia one of the most beautiful countries that celebrate
plurality and diversity.

Despite the differences, the people of Malaysia are the most
gentle and most tolerant in the world. Each Malaysian promotes a
sense of harmony and peace that emanates not only from within. In
every place that tourists travel in this country, they find peace
everywhere.

Beach Resorts

As you travel to Malaysia, you should not miss the best beach
resorts it has to offer. The Emerald Bay for example is listed as
the top ten of the world's beaches and definitely one of the
best in Malaysia. The bay is crescent in shape and has the
identity of most Malaysia's beaches which have emerald waters.
This beach is highly exclusive but travel agents can make sure
that everything will be in order when you go there.

The Catai beach in Langkawi Island is another top beach. While
most of the coves are privately owned, it still does not stop for
tourists to enter this beach scene. The Datai beach is one of the
best crescent beaches in Malaysia with excellent diving sites
that rival the best beaches in Asia.

Tioman Island is one beach that has still its conservative
beauty. It is a very avid tourist spot especially for golfers,
nature lovers, and skin divers looking for the best diving spots.
Its golden beach at the front and a deep forest backed by a
tropical jungle is a paradise for the tourist. Travel agents in
Malaysia will tell you that it is best to go there during March
to September.

Sights in Kuala Lumpur

Kuala Lumpur which is a city filled with skyscrapers houses the
magnificent and modern Petronas Towers and other towers. However,
much of Kuala Lumpur has its beauty in the old colonial building
that symbolizes its rich heritage. The towers take the influence
of Moorish, Islamic, and the Tudor tradition.

The Kuala Lumpur Bird Park is one of the largest bird parks in
South East Asia. Tourists to Malaysia that go to its capital
marvel at the different display of birds in such an urban place.
The National Mosque shows off the Islamic tradition of Malaysia
to its Asian neighbours. It houses a grand hall that can
accommodate a lot of Muslim worshippers, which is also a main
reason for the influx of tourists.
